What is the Photo of the Week / Year competition?
The Photo of the Week competition is an informal competition intended to showcase some of the best images submitted during the week.

The only criterion for an image to be considered is that it must have been taken during the qualifying week, which runs from Saturday to Friday, and submitted by midnight on the following Tuesday.

Some people like to make sure that their images are submitted within the qualifying period, and other like to delay their submissions to make sure they are not considered.

What constitutes 'best' is very much subjective, because the selections of both shortlist and winner are done by different contributors each week.

As with all subjective selections, there is often disagreement with some of the selections, but that usually manifests itself by people saying which image they would have picked if it had been up to them to do so.

It all takes place in the Discussion Forum "Photograph of the Year (date)".
